4.5. Fitting the ink jet cassette
4.5.1. Fitting/changing ink jet cassette
Your Frama Matrix F12 franking system uses a double ink jet cassette to frank your mail items. The ink jet
cassette also contains the printing head.
You must therefore handle the ink jet cassette very carefully.
Information
1.
Do not frank mail items thicker than 10 mm. You risk allowing the printing head to touch the
surface of the mail item and thus smearing the franked mark. You should therefore always use
Frama Matrix F12 franking labels for thick letters and packets.
2.
Make sure that no sharp objects, such as staples, etc., can damage the sensitive surface of the
printing head during franking.
3.
Do not use very absorbent or fibrous envelopes which could prevent a cleanly printed mark. This
could invalidate your franking.
4.
The use of coloured envelopes which offer insufficient contrast with the franking mark is not
permitted.
5.
After a certain time the printing head is sealed to prevent the individual nozzles from drying. Do
not, therefore, switch the franking system off immediately, but wait until the print head is
sealed, or use the Log off button.
6.
Please run a print head test and clean the print head using the Nozzle Cleaning function should
you have the impression that there are lines missing from the franked mark.
7.
Do not touch the gold contact surfaces in the ink jet cassette. Grease and perspiration on your
skin can leave a film which could results in “messy” print marks.
Please observe the latest installation date (see date printed on ink jet cassette) when you fit your cassette.
Call up the Change Ink Jet Cassette function:
1. Press ”i“ in one of the start menus.
2. Press the Printer Settings key
3. Press the Change Cassette key
Open the printer cover and remove the ink jet cassette (ex-
cept for first installation) by squeezing the grip surfaces to-
gether and pulling the cassette forwards out of the machine. Dispose of empty cassettes in accordance
with current regulations.
